In 2023, GlobalData’s Market Model methodology determined that the leading player in the hearing implants market in South Korea was Cochlear followed by MED-EL Elektromedizinische Gerate, Advanced Bionics, Oticon Medical and Envoy Medical.

Hearing Implant Devices transmit sound from the ear to the brain. Cochlear Implants, Bone Anchored Hearing Implants, Auditory Brainstem Implants, and Middle Ear Implants have been tracked under Hearing Implant Devices. A Cochlear Implant (CI) Bionic ear is a device that can be surgically implanted into a person's cochlea to stimulate it to enhance or restore hearing. Middle Ear Implants are used to treat conductive and sensorineural hearing loss. Auditory Brainstem Implants are used to treat patients with hearing loss who can't benefit from a hearing aid or Cochlear implant. Bone Anchored Hearing Implants are used to treat conductive hearing loss.
